Nestling in the heart of the North Dorset Countryside, our 18th Century country inn is waiting to give you a warm country welcome. The inn has a relaxed atmosphere and a comfortable interior. Beautifully decorated, the original character of the inn has been retained and enhanced, including open fire places exposed stonework and ancient timber beams. Come and enjoy the big log fire in The Country Bar, the gorgeous countryside on our doorstep, fishing , country walks and award-winning food.

All our rooms are comfortably furnished to a very high standard in the Edwardian Country Style, with family portraits paintings and antique furniture which create the atmosphere of a country house weekend. There is central heating, tea/coffee making equipment, direct dial telephone, colour television with 24 channels a radio and alarm service. WIFI will be available soon.
